Default jap or u.k.new buyer needs help

i am looking for a impreza m,n, or p reg.but dont know which model to go for.i want a stanard car but could you tell me the pro's and cons for u.k cars v's imports.

Not much can beat a solid UK car, one owner, FSSH, not modded and not abused - in terms of trouble free motoring.

However, if all you want is to drive around noisy and fast and spend the weekends fixing it then an Import is the one for you!
cmon thats a pretty general negative comment!! as the other guy said, dont be put off by that
1 imports arent necessarily noisey! mine isnt
2 I havent spent any weekend fixing mine

you got to make a decision based on what you want, first i went for a uk car, yes it was trouble free, however i wasnt satisfied with the performance, it wasnt much better than another other hot hatch/saloon.

I then went for a jdm sti, totally different beast, reliable 100% so far, not loud, very fast, and will be my choice for the future for sure, i wont get a uk car again....jmho
